Shakeyla Ingram

North Carolina Deputy State Coordinator

Shakeyla M. Ingram is the North Carolina Deputy State Coordinator for Fair Elections Center’s Campus Vote Project. Shakeyla is originally from Fayetteville, NC, and a proud alumna of Fayetteville State University, has long been passionate about voter advocacy. Her journey began in high school when, too young to vote herself, she nonetheless mobilized her eligible peers to get involved in local and state campaigns and led voter registration efforts. After high school, Shakeyla’s commitment to fostering civic engagement continued as she began working with college students. Her notable contribution in this area was sparked when Rock the Vote enlisted her to support voting and civic engagement among HBCU college students.
